Angry Blew my 8.8 rear end....Need Help Please.

I'm new to this site and also new to differential problems so please excuse my ignorance if any. I need all the help i can get

I have a 2002 ford ranger edge 4x4 with a open 8.8 differential and a 3.73 gear ratio....My spider gears must have locked up and bent the carrier pin (if thats what it's called) and sent my spider gears through my diff. cover and messed up my carrier.

But my question is....I'm having trouble finding a rear end with my gear ratio.....how important is it to have the same gear ratio? or is it a must? I'm also wondering if i have any other options as far as rear ends go....I don't have much money so i'm not picky. Any help is much appreciated. Thank You

If it was 2wd it wouldn't matter, you could throw in whatever you wanted. Or you can throw in whatever you want & never use 4wd again, your call. HOWEVER if you can, get the same ratio, 3.73s, with a limited slip diff. It will be better off road, and in snow.
